GermanyLocated at the upper end of Usghuli in close proximity to Lamaria Church, the accommodation offers the perfect starting point for tours to the Shkhara Glacier. On the way to the glacier you come by at the art museum of the painter Fridon Nizharadze, which you should definitely pay a visit to. Here, old Svaneti symbolism is interwoven with surrealistic motifs. Likewise, the Ethnographic Museum is just 1 minute away. The hosts are absolutely fantastic! Anyone who hasn't experienced Svaneti hospitality yet has an opportunity. Be sure to book breakfast for 20 GL - there is a new surprise on the table every day. Horses can be booked for tours and the nature is breathtaking at 2200 m altitude. You should take some time with you to let the deceleration of the world take effect on you. (and also cash - there are no ATMs in Ushguli and you cannot pay by card anywhere).

GermanyThere was only one electrical outlet in the room. A table beneath it would be good so you can place your phone somewhere while charging.
The location of the guesthouse was great, the family very nice and the facilities very clean. You can eat very delicious food in their Restaurant Stumari. They organized a taxi back to Mestia together with other guests. In the end it was as expensive as taking the marshrutka. For us it was perfect, since we ran out of cash (there is no bank or ATM in Ushguli) and we could pay them when we arrived in Mestia.

LatviaThe main problem for me was that we did not understand about pricing for breakfast and dinner. The owners have changed their policy about breakfast- it is not included in the room price and you don't not how much did it cost before paying. The same about a dinner. There are 2 shared showers for several (I think 8) rooms. While we were there one was broken.
The guest house's location is excellent and the owners are very kind and helpful. But they don't speak English. If you know some Russian, it will help to communicate. The rooms are very simple (imagine a comfortable hostel) but it is totally ok because the main thing to do in Ushgully is go for walks and be outside. All you need after that is a hot shower and bed. And that you can have at the place.
